# Check if tokenizer actually has a chat_template set
has_chat_template = (
hasattr(tokenizer, 'chat_template')
and tokenizer.chat_template is not None
)
if has_chat_template:
print(f"📝 Using tokenizer's own chat template (no Unsloth template match)")
else:
# Base model with no chat template — apply default ChatML
print(f"📝 No chat template found — applying default ChatML template (base model)")
try:
tokenizer = get_chat_template(
tokenizer,
chat_template="chatml",
)
except Exception as e:
print(f"⚠️ Failed to apply default ChatML template: {e}")
print(f" Falling back to tokenizer as-is")
return tokenizer
